VPS Arena (HCMC) on the evening of September 6 was really exciting with the cheering of many esports fans for the two teams FULL SENSE and NAOS in the final match of the loser bracket of VALORANT Challengers SEA 2025.
Thanks to the "fuel" from the stands, gamers from FULL SENSE and NAOS played explosively, contributing to an exciting and dramatic match.
With stable performance and high determination, FULL SENSE excellently defeated NAOS with a score of 3-1, thereby winning a ticket to the final.
The match was tense as FULL SENSE opened with a narrow 16-14 win on Haven, but NAOS soon equalized with a 13-5 win on Bind.
Sang Sunset, FULL SENSE was more confident in the decisive rounds and took the lead with a score of 13-11, before closing the series with an overwhelming 13-6 victory on Ascent.
With this result, FULL SENSE officially entered the grand final, while NAOS's journey in the tournament ended with a top 3 overall position.
The 234-day journey of VALORANT Challengers SEA 2025 from January 16 to September 7 will officially end at VPS Arena tonight with the grand final between FULL SENSE and MOTIV Esports.
The final match promises to be dramatic, exciting and bring explosive moments as well as unforgettable experiences to fans.
VALORANT Challengers 2025 Southeast Asia: Split 3 (VCSEA S3 2025) - a tournament within the VALORANT Champions Tour (VCT) system - is held in Vietnam, marking a new turning point in the journey of international Esports integration.
VCSEA S3 2025 brings together 4 top Southeast Asian teams from Singapore, Thailand, and the Philippines, competing for 3 consecutive days from September 5 to 7 at VPS Arena, Ho Chi Minh City.
Teams compete in Double Elimination format with fierce battles to win the prestigious ticket to enter the Ascension round, getting closer to the VALORANT Champions 2025 world finals.
